Ukhli Population - Mandi, Himachal Pradesh

Ukhli is a medium size village located in Bali Chowki Tehsil of Mandi district, Himachal Pradesh with total 39 families residing. The Ukhli village has population of 237 of which 126 are males while 111 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Ukhli village population of children with age 0-6 is 36 which makes up 15.19 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Ukhli village is 881 which is lower than Himachal Pradesh state average of 972. Child Sex Ratio for the Ukhli as per census is 895, lower than Himachal Pradesh average of 909.

Ukhli village has lower literacy rate compared to Himachal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Ukhli village was 77.11 % compared to 82.80 % of Himachal Pradesh. In Ukhli Male literacy stands at 92.52 % while female literacy rate was 59.57 %.

Caste Factor

Ukhli village of Mandi has substantial population of Schedule Caste.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 27.43 % of total population in Ukhli village. The village Ukhli curr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Ukhli village out of total population, 185 were engaged in work activities. 38.38 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 61.62 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 185 workers engaged in Main Work, 56 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 0 were Agricultural labourer.
